Module One: All Abilities- Seated Ambulatory
Overview:
This module is designed to equip Yoga Teachers, healthcare professionals, and senior fitness instructors with the tools to offer adaptive chair yoga for individuals with varying levels of mobility. You will learn to tailor yoga practices for seniors, individuals recovering from injuries, and those managing physical challenges or age-related conditions.

Module Two - Mobility Cognitive Challenges: Seated non ambulatory
Overview:
In this module, we focus on creating engaging and effective yoga sequences for individuals with severe mobility challenges (using wheelchairs/walkers) or neurodegenerative conditions, including Alzheimer’s. You will learn to adapt chair yoga for people with strokes, paralysis, Parkinson’s, multiple sclerosis, dementia, and other conditions. This module emphasizes understanding and empathy, providing strategies to enhance the quality of life through yoga.

About Anne, M.Ed. , E-RYT-500 - Chair Yoga Specialist:
Anne Archambault is a seasoned Yoga instructor passionate about making yoga accessible to all. First trained in 1984, Anne has since earned her E-RYT 500 certification and holds a Massage Therapy certification. She is a part-time faculty member at Concordia University, teaching Recreation Therapy for over 25 years.
Anne’s journey into Chair Yoga began in clinical settings, working with seniors, individuals recovering from brain injuries, and those facing mobility challenges. She blends her expertise as a therapist, teacher, and yogi to create an inclusive, empowering environment. Anne’s workshops are designed for both Yoga Teachers and healthcare professionals, offering practical knowledge and techniques to bring adaptive yoga to diverse populations.
